How Much to Pay a Babysitter in Dallas, TX (2026)
Hourly rates, evening/weekend add-ons, and multi-child pricing
The going rate for a babysitter in Dallas, TX is $12–$20/hour, with $16/hour as the typical starting point for one child. At national avg. Highland Park and Preston Hollow neighborhoods pay $18–$24/hr. Finance and telecom families in North Dallas drive premium demand. No state income tax is a draw for sitters.

Tipping Guide for Dallas, TX
Standard babysitting rates in Dallas, TX don't include tips — the hourly rate is the full price. But tipping makes sense in specific situations.
Holiday bookings
New Year's Eve, Christmas Eve: tip $10–$20 flat. They gave up their own night.
Year-end for regulars
Weekly sitters: one or two nights' pay as an annual bonus.
Above-and-beyond
Cleaned up, handled a sick child, bath and bedtime: $5–$10 extra.
Last-minute calls
Same-day booking and they came through: $10–$15 surcharge is fair.
Questions About Babysitter Pay in Dallas, TX
How much should I pay a babysitter in Dallas, TX?
Start at $16/hour for one child during daytime. That's the median for Dallas, TX in 2026 — At national avg. For evenings and weekends, add $2/hour. A second child adds $3/hour. Experienced sitters with CPR certification or references typically earn $20–$23/hour.
What's the difference between a babysitter and a nanny in Dallas, TX?
A babysitter is occasional, hourly care — evenings, weekends, school breaks. A nanny is regular, ongoing care with consistent hours. Dallas, TX infant daycare averages $1,040/month. A babysitter at $16/hour for 40 hours/week would cost $2,560/month. For occasional evening coverage, the babysitter is far cheaper.
How do I find a babysitter in Dallas, TX?
Word of mouth is the most reliable method — ask neighbors, your daycare or school, or local parent Facebook groups. Apps like Sittercity and Care.com have large networks in Dallas, TX but charge the sitter a platform fee, which can push rates slightly higher than private arrangements. Always check references and request proof of CPR/First Aid certification for infants.
